Transaction 2eee6a95e909e924b18c1c9431397511e64a7775bfc46e109eb0f9c7c6a17f62
2 Input
2 Outputs
- 2eee6a95e909e924b18c1c9431397511e64a7775bfc46e109eb0f9c7c6a17f62:0
- 2eee6a95e909e924b18c1c9431397511e64a7775bfc46e109eb0f9c7c6a17f62:1
value 1000000
address 3HiPGhFSa2eQMVZEVaeMRffUrbdVEnovfz
value 2904922
address 17MULx7eKQNkDZ3q9Mvs4AgFWbnc4VwnLQ